You might have a vitamin B12 deficiency if you: Have obesity Dont eat enough foods with B12 Have been on medications like metformin or proton-pump inhibitors (PPIs) for a long time Have an autoimmune condition that prevents your body from absorbing B12 (pernicious anemia) Had surgery on your gastrointestinal tract Have a gastrointestinal disorder, like celiac disease or Crohns disease Are older Symptoms of B12 deficiency include: Fatigue Heart palpitations Pale skin Numbness and tingling in the hands and feet You can get a blood test to check your B12 levels and see if youre deficient
